is there a way to adjust the cluch pedal on a 02 z it catches right at the verry end of the throw ,, the dealer says no but i cant believe the isnt a way.......
Yes, the LS6 clutch can have the engagement point adjusted. The procedure is in the service manual. I'd look it up for you but sold the manuals when I sold the 02Z.

I had my installer make the adjustment when he installed a fresh clutch in my 2002 Z06. Wanted to ensure the engagement point was near the top, e.g. pedal nearly all the way out. A low engagement point leads to missed shifts.
